Какое ограничение на количество пользователей для API Google Street View Image? - PullRequest
4 голосов
/ 04 марта 2012

Я работаю над веб-приложением, которое использует API Google Street View Image для загрузки многих изображений улиц (с JavaScript).Несмотря на то, что я могу загрузить хорошее число, мне кажется, что оно отключает меня и возвращает 403 ошибки, если я превышаю некоторую скорость (я не превышаю общее выделение 1000).при котором я загружаю изображения, но я не могу найти приятное место, в котором API позволит мне загружать непрерывно с такой скоростью.Я проверил документацию , и она не дает описания тарифа.

Кроме того, при условии, что такая ставка существует, рассчитывается ли она для каждого пользователя (для каждого IP)база или из моего API ключа?

Ответы [ 3 ]

2 голосов
/ 04 марта 2012

Вы заметили, что проблемы начинаются со скорости 10 запросов / секунду.

Существует ограничение, определенное для бизнес-пользователей : Все веб-службы: ограничение скорости 10 запросов в секунду.

Предположим, что вы не получаете более низкие тарифы, чем бесплатные пользователи, когда оплачиваете услугу.

Я полагаю, что это ограничение определено только для бизнес-пользователей, потому что онотакже гарантия на 10 доступных запросов в секунду.

1 голос
/ 04 марта 2012

Google не документирует точную ставку, но она распространяется в течение дня.Скорость рассчитывается на основе IP-адреса.

Задумывались ли вы об использовании JavaScript API?Возможно, это не сработает для вас, но это не так, как квота.

0 голосов
/ 23 марта 2012

У меня была та же проблема, и я менял скорость на 1 изображение каждые 1,5 секунды, и все еще получаю заблокированные изображения после нескольких минут использования.

Я изменил скорость пользователя через консоль API и использовал свой ключ API для URL, но это не сработало

Теперь я перешел к интерактивным изображениям улиц, поскольку этот предел не достигнут

...